Hydreight Technologies Surges with Profitability Potential and Growth

Hydreight Technologies (NURS:CA) is demonstrating notable momentum in the rapidly evolving US healthcare services market. The company has reported a robust revenue growth rate exceeding 50% compound annual growth rate (CAGR) since 2022, indicating an early-stage profitability that positions it favorably for future expansion.
The company operates on a scalable, asset-light model that connects licensed healthcare providers with patients. This innovative approach not only enhances accessibility but also optimizes operational efficiency, making it a valuable player in the healthcare sector.
Valuation Insights and Growth Potential
Recent valuation analyses, including Monte Carlo simulations, suggest that Hydreight Technologies holds significant upside potential. Estimates indicate that the fair value of the company’s stock could rise by as much as 250% above its current trading price as growth accelerates.
In assessing the investment landscape, it is crucial to consider the sensitivity tests conducted to evaluate various growth scenarios. The first model anticipates a sustained revenue growth rate of between 40% and 100%, coupled with improving profit margins. Under these conditions, the potential for substantial returns appears compelling.
Conversely, a second model employs more conservative assumptions regarding earnings per share (EPS) growth, projecting an annual increase between 10% and 40%. This approach, along with a stringent growth-at-a-reasonable-price (GARP) discipline, suggests a price-to-earnings (P/E) cap of up to 35x. The findings from this analysis reveal a more cautious outlook, with some simulations indicating that the stock could be valued below current prices.
Despite the promising prospects, investments in Hydreight remain speculative. The company’s ability to sustain high EPS growth and enhance margins will be pivotal in determining its future success.
